Raids are for the benefit of citizens

-

Soldiers, police officers and home affairs officials have raided an informal settlement in Thembelihl­e, near Lenasia.

Residentas may feel treated unfairly, but these raids are for their own benefit. They will help the police to arrest offenders, illegal immigrants and others in possession of drugs and illegal weapons. They will help to prevent violent crime and keep residents safe in and around their homes.
